Image missing.
A High-Level View of TLA+

created: May 31, 2025, 7:26 a.m. | updated: June 3, 2025, 10:34 p.m.

A PlusCal algorithm is translated into a TLA+ model that can be checked with the TLA+ tools. Therefore, you should first learn to write the initial condition and next-state relation in your TLA+ models. If it does, we say that the other state machine implements the state machine. The TLA+ Language [show] TLA+ is based on mathematics and does not resemble a programming language. Upon first seeing a TLA+ model, some engineers find TLA+ intimidating.

1 week, 1 day ago: Hacker News